Making whipped cream at home enables you to control the ingredients and personalize tastes according to your choices. Store-bought versions typically contain preservatives and stabilizers that can compromise taste and freshness. By whipping it yourself, you make sure every batch is pure indulgence.

Transform your regular latte into something extraordinary by topping it off with homemade whipped cream! Just brew your preferred espresso blend and steam some milk before adding a generous dollop of whipped cream on top.
On hot summer season days, work up an iced coffee topped with whipped cream for a revitalizing treat! Mix your preferred cold brew with ice and finish with a swirl of fresh whipped cream sprinkled with cocoa powder or cinnamon.
Combine chocolate syrup into your espresso or brewed coffee before topping everything off with fluffy whipped cream for a decadent mocha beverage that makes sure to please any sweet tooth!
During fall months, add pumpkin spice syrup to your coffee base before completing it off with homemade whipped cream garnished with nutmeg or cinnamon for that cozy café vibe!

Q1: Can I use skim milk rather of heavy cream?
A: No! Skim milk will not accomplish the same texture as heavy light whipping cream due to lower fat content.
Q2: How do I keep remaining whipped cream?
A: Store in an airtight container in the fridge; take in within three days for finest quality.
Q3: Can I freeze homemade whipped cream?
A: Yes! Freeze dollops on parchment paper then transfer them into freezer bags once solidified.
